Here's the mac and cheese recipe. It's not by any means light, but it's darn good for a special occasion.

Mascarpone Macaroni & Cheese

1 lb pasta, cooked and drained
2 pkts white sauce mix
3 cups evaporated skim milk
1/2 t. each onion powder and garlic powder
1 t. each black pepper and paprika
2 T butter
8 oz sharp cheddar cheese, shredded & divided
1 1/2 cups queso quesadilla, shredded
8 oz mascarpone cheese
1/2 cup garlic croutons, finely crushed

Preheat oven to 350 and lightly grease a 13" x 9" casserole. Prepare white sauce per package directions, using the evaporated skim milk. When sauce has thickened, reduce heat to low and add butter and seasonings. Stir well, then gradually add in 1 1/2 cups of shredded cheddar, plus the queso quesadilla and mascarpone. Stir until thoroughly melted and blended. Combine the pasta and cheese sauce and turn into casserole. Top with crushed croutons and reserved cheddar cheese. Bake for 25 minutes, let stand 10 minutes after baking. Serves 8.
